.hero{background:var(--color-gray-5);color:var(--color-white);height:calc(100vh - 80px - var(--header-offset));margin-top:var(--header-offset);overflow:hidden;position:relative;z-index:0}.hero__content{bottom:0;left:0;padding:0 0 32px;position:absolute;width:100%;z-index:2}.hero__content--center{padding-bottom:80px}.hero__content--center .container{-webkit-align-items:center;align-items:center;color:var(--color-text);display:-webkit-flex;display:flex;-webkit-flex-direction:column;flex-direction:column;gap:24px;text-align:center}.hero__content .title{margin:0}.hero__content h1{line-height:1.4}.hero__content .btn-outline{color:var(--color-text);margin-top:16px;min-width:174px}.hero__content .btn-outline:hover{color:var(--color-accent)}.hero .richtext{max-width:570px}.hero__content--center+.media:after{background:rgba(0,0,0,.2);content:"";height:100%;left:0;position:absolute;top:0;width:100%;z-index:1}.hero--compact{height:calc(100vh - 96px);margin:0 0 32px;transition:none}@media only screen and (max-width:575px){.hero__content--center br{display:none}}@media only screen and (min-width:768px){.hero--compact{aspect-ratio:3.5/2;height:auto;margin:0 0 60px}}@media only screen and (min-width:1200px){.hero--compact{aspect-ratio:2.2/1}}@media only screen and (min-width:1400px){.hero__content{padding:0 0 48px}.hero__content--center{padding-bottom:60px}.hero__content--center .container{gap:32px}.hero__content .btn-outline{margin:0;min-width:220px}.hero--compact{aspect-ratio:14/5;margin-bottom:80px}}